This elegant drink is a delectable mix of sweet, tart, and floral flavors. Made with gin, grapefruit juice, lemon, Lillet Blanc, and elderflower liqueur, it’s delicious and glamorous enough to be Taylor Swift’s favorite cocktail!

In this bright and elegant gin drink, freshly squeezed grapefruit juice complements Lillet Blanc's citrus tones, while botanical gin brings out the classic French aperitif's herbal notes. In addition to oranges and white wine, Lillet also includes quinine, a potent bittering agent that lends its astringent flavor to tonic water. A splash of sweet and floral elderflower liqueur serves as a graceful foil, resulting in a French Blonde cocktail that's harmonious and chic, with a lovely pale…
